History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on October 31
| Year | Event |
|---|---|
| 2002 | A federal grand jury in Houston, Texas indicts former Enron chief financial officer Andrew Fastow on 78 counts of wire fraud, money laundering, conspiracy and obstruction of justice related to the collapse of his ex-employer. |
| 2003 | Mahathir Mohamad resigns as Prime Minister of Malaysia and is replaced by Deputy Prime Minister Abdullah Ahmad Badawi, marking an end to Mahathir's 22 years in power. |
| 2011 | The global population of humans reaches seven billion. This day is now recognized by the United Nations as the Day of Seven Billion. |
| 2014 | During a test flight, the VSS Enterprise, a Virgin Galactic experimental spaceflight test vehicle, suffers a catastrophic in-flight breakup and crashes in the Mojave Desert, California. |
| 2015 | Metrojet Flight 9268 is bombed over the northern Sinai Peninsula, killing all 224 people on board. |
| 2017 | A truck drives into a crowd in Lower Manhattan, New York City, killing eight people. |
| 2020 | Berlin Brandenburg Airport opens its doors after nearly 10 years of delays due to construction issues and project corruption. |
In 2017,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, Liam is the most used. A total of 18,824 baby boys were named Liam in 2017. The rest were named Noah, William, James and Logan. While the popular baby girl name in 2017 was Emma. There were 19,837 baby girls named Emma that year. While the rest were named Olivia, Ava, Isabella and Sophia.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
